Are the Vive full finger arthritis compression gloves washable?

Yes! The soft compression glove may be hand washed in cold water and a mild detergent. Lay flat to dry.

What does the cotton blend consist of?

The Vive compression gloves are made with a 88% cotton/ 12% spandex/elastane material.

Will I be able to use my phone while wearing the full finger gloves?

Yes! The full finger compression gloves feature smart tip material on the pointer finger and thumb for easy use with touchscreen devices, such as phones and tablets.

Do the compression gloves keep your hands warm?

Although the compression gloves are not designed to keep your hands warm, our customers have had success wearing them under heavier gloves in the winter.

Are the Vive compression gloves good for those with Reynauds?

Yes, the full finger gloves provide soothing compression and retain therapeutic warmth.

Are these arthritis gloves infused with copper?

No, the Vive full-finger compression gloves are not infused with copper.

Will the compression gloves relieve arthritis pain and stiffness in my fingers?

Yes! The full-finger design provides complete coverage of the finger joints for effective compression therapy.

Can I still type while wearing the Vive compression gloves?

Yes! The arthritis compression gloves feature a form-fitting, flexible design that allows you to easily complete tasks such as typing, driving and cleaning.

Do these arthritis gloves contain latex?

Yes, the cotton-spandex blend does contain latex.

Is compression therapy only good for arthritis?

Compression therapy provides relief from most aches and pains, including tendonitis, carpal tunnel, arthritis, and general muscle and joint soreness.

Is there a sizing chart for the Vive compression gloves?

Yes, the sizing chart is located in the images above. For the best fit, please measure your hand at the width of the knuckles.
